My Decauville will run very well on manual only, with fine control over speed. The problem with them is the lack of room to install RC, hence Gralyn's tender.

With practice I could get the loco to run quite slowly. It required different adjustments for each different train.
Yesterdays run was also trying out the log trucks so I did not spend the time adjusting the loco speed as I should, the logs kept sliding off
as the rear wagon loaded with gravel pushed them together.

We had a Works Outing yesterday to sunny Doncaster for a visit to the Roundhouse factory. The Roundhouse Team
excelled themselves making everyone welcome and provided a superb Buffet. Staff were Brilliant answering questions
and showing how they manufacture the parts and assemble the engines. There was even a short length of track from a certain TV
show and the battered locos showing their battle scares.
A Great Day Out.
